Merge the "regparm" attribute from a previous declaration of a
function to redeclarations of that function. Fixes PR7025. git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/cfe/trunk@106317 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8

+ // Merge regparm attribute.
+ if (OldType->getRegParmType() != NewType->getRegParmType()) {
+ if (NewType->getRegParmType()) {
+ Diag(New->getLocation(), diag::err_regparm_mismatch)
+ << NewType->getRegParmType()
+ << OldType->getRegParmType();
+ Diag(Old->getLocation(), diag::note_previous_declaration);
+ return true;
+ }
+
+ NewQType = Context.getRegParmType(NewQType, OldType->getRegParmType());
+ New->setType(NewQType);
+ assert(NewQType.isCanonical());
+ }
